The first surprise with the brutal TRX is how comfortable and refined the juggernaut is. The cabin has a luxe feel and offers all the mod-cons. There are various drive mode settings you can choose from once you get off the beaten track, and these include Sport, Snow, Custom, Mud/Sand, Baja and Rock, with each of these tailoring the four-wheel-drive system, throttle response, transmission, suspension and steering optimally for the terrain. The TRX isn’t just a hooligan’s delight there’s utility on offer, too – the big truck has a towing capacity of 3,674kg and a maximum payload of 594kg. RAM’s boffins also comprehensively re-engineered and strengthened the chassis to cope with the TRX’s extreme performance potential. Peer under those arches and you’ll see the TRX features a bespoke suspension set-up with class-exclusive Bilstein Black Hawk adaptive dampers. The wheel arches are filled by 35-inch Goodyear Wrangler all-terrain tyres, wrapped around gloss-black 18-inch cast aluminium wheels. Added drama is provided by the banshee howl from the supercharger and thunderous bark from the dual drainpipe exhausts. The behemoth tips the scales at a gargantuan 2,880 kilograms, and measures 5,916 millimetres from bumper to bumper and 2,235mm across the bows.Įven so, the sheer grunt of the supercharged V8 enables it to sprint from standstill to 100 kilometres per hour in 4.5 seconds. The 1500 TRX is massive in every sense of the word.
